Glendale Heights, Illinois – Information

Glendale Heights is a village in DuPage County, Illinois. The county seat of DuPage County is Wheaton. The population as of the 2010 census is 34,208. Glendale Heights is aa very ethnically diverse city. It is also the hometown of Smashing Pumpkins founder Billy Corgan. The name Glendale Heights was given to the village in March 1960 because of a conflict with another Glendale in southern Illinois. Glendale Heights describes the unique topography of the Village as it rests on two distinct elevations with a 100-foot variation

The crime index for Glendale Heights, Illinois in 2016 is 95.4 crimes per 100,000 people. In 2016 there were 0 murders, 0 rapes, 16 robberies, 114 assaults, 62 burglaries, 494 thefts, 15 auto thefts, and 0 arsons. There are 27 registered sex offenders in Glendale Heights, Illinois as of April 2018. The ratio of residents in Glendale Heights to the number of sex offenders is 1,272 to 1.

Glendale Heights, Illinois – Police Department Information

Full time law enforcement employees are 2015 is 74. There are 52 officers. Offices per 1,000 residents in Glendale are 1.50.

Working in partnership with our community to maintain safe and secure neighborhoods, reduce crime, and improve the quality of life for our citizens through ethical, courteous and professional police service.

Departments include 1 chief, 2 deputy chiefs, 7 sergeants, 32 patrol officers, 4 detectives, 2 special operations officers, 2 school resource officers 1 DuMeg officer, 1 DEA officer, 4 community service officers, 5-part time officers. The PD is divided into two main divisions: Patrol Operations and Support Operations.

The Illinois Department of Corrections uses a three-level security system. The first classification is performed at a reception facility located through the state. Security Levels are 1- Maximum, 2- Medium, 3- Minimum, P- Pending.
